Python API reference
Send Python bytes and buffer objects through the shared Rust engine. Use context managers to keep endpoint lifetimes explicit.

Install from source
The Python package is not yet published on PyPI. Requires Python 3.9 or later, Git, Rust, and a native linker. Run in an activated virtual environment:
python -m pip install "git+https://github.com/cloudtoid/interprocess.git@native-v3.0.1#subdirectory=src/python"
Send and receive
from cloudtoid_interprocess import Publisher, Subscriber
with Subscriber("example", 65536) as subscriber:
with Publisher("example", 65536) as publisher:
if not publisher.try_send(b"hello"):
raise RuntimeError("Queue is full or recovering")
message = subscriber.receive(timeout=1.0)
if message is None:
raise TimeoutError("No message arrived")
print(message.decode("utf-8"))
Publisher
Publisher(name, capacity, path=None)
Creates or joins the queue. name is a string, capacity is integer message-buffer bytes, and path is an optional filesystem path for Unix storage. The default is the OS temporary directory; Windows ignores path.
try_send(data) -> bool
Accepts bytes and objects implementing the buffer protocol, including bytearray and memoryview. Non-bytes inputs are snapshotted before sending. Returns False when full or recovering, True on commit; other failures raise.
try_send_batch(messages) -> int
Pass a list of bytes-like messages. Returns the committed prefix length. A short count can mean full capacity, recovery, or a mid-batch error. Retry only the unsent suffix. Errors before any commit are raised immediately; the batch is not transactional.
close() -> None
Releases the endpoint. Repeated close is safe. Publisher supports with via __enter__ and __exit__; leaving the block closes it without suppressing exceptions.
Subscriber
Subscriber(name, capacity, path=None)
Creates or joins the queue with the same configuration rules as Publisher.
try_receive() -> bytes | None
Consumes one ready message and returns bytes. None means no message is ready. b"" is a valid empty message, so test message is not None rather than truthiness.
receive(timeout=None) -> bytes | None
Blocks until delivery or timeout. Timeout is a finite nonnegative number of seconds; None waits indefinitely and zero attempts once. Returns None on timeout. Negative, infinite, and NaN timeout values raise ValueError.
close() -> None
Releases the subscriber. Repeated close is safe. Subscriber also supports with. A concurrent close waits for the current bounded native wait before releasing the handle.
Exceptions
InterprocessError- Base for queue-specific exceptions below, not for every possible API failure.
CapacityMismatchError- Existing capacity differs; also a ValueError.
PublisherLimitError- No publisher slot is available; also a RuntimeError.
CorruptQueueError- Shared state is invalid; also a RuntimeError.
ValueError- Invalid configuration, invalid timeout, or a closed endpoint.
OverflowError- Counter exhaustion or an integer outside a native argument's range.
OSError- Operating-system failure.
TypeError- Invalid argument type or unsupported buffer object.
Waiting, signals, and lifetime
Receive releases the GIL while waiting and checks Python signals between native waits of at most 100 ms, subject to scheduling. A received message is returned rather than discarded to report a later signal. There is no native asyncio API; use a worker thread with bounded timeouts for orderly shutdown. Cancelling an asyncio wrapper does not stop its already-running blocking call.
No public receive-into method is exposed. Close endpoints with context managers and keep their lifetimes overlapping across processes; see transient lifetime.
